//
// UIImage+blurredFrame.m
//
// Created by Adrian Gzz on 04/11/13.
// Copyright (c) 2013 Icalia Labs. All rights reserved.
//
#import "UIImage+BlurredFrame.h"
#import "UIImage+ImageEffects.h"
@implementation UIImage (BlurredFrame)
- (UIImage *)croppedImageAtFrame:(CGRect)frame {
frame = CGRectMake(frame.origin.x * self.scale, frame.origin.y * self.scale, frame.size.width * self.scale, frame.size.height * self.scale);
UIImage *rotatedImage = self;
// make sure its orientation is up otherwise later on we'll have trouble merging
// based on this gist: https://gist.github.com/aleph7/5717438
if (self.imageOrientation != UIImageOrientationUp) {
rotatedImage = [self addImageToImage:nil atRect:CGRectZero];
}
CGImageRef sourceImageRef = [rotatedImage CGImage];
CGImageRef newImageRef = CGImageCreateWithImageInRect(sourceImageRef, frame);
UIImage *newImage = [UIImage imageWithCGImage:newImageRef scale:[self scale] orientation:UIImageOrientationUp];
CGImageRelease(newImageRef);
return newImage;
}
#pragma mark - Merge two Images
- (UIImage *)addImageToImage:(UIImage *)img atRect:(CGRect)cropRect {
CGSize size = self.size;
UIGraphicsBeginImageContextWithOptions(size, NO, self.scale);
CGPoint pointImg1 = CGPointMake(0, 0);
[self drawAtPoint:pointImg1];
if (img != nil && !CGRectEqualToRect(CGRectZero, cropRect)) {
CGPoint pointImg2 = cropRect.origin;
[img drawAtPoint:pointImg2];
}
UIImage *result = UIGraphicsGetImageFromCurrentImageContext();
UIGraphicsEndImageContext();
return result;
}
- (UIImage *)applyLightBluredAtFrame:(CGRect)frame
{
UIImage *bluredFrame = [[self croppedImageAtFrame:frame] applyLightEffect];
return [self addImageToImage:bluredFrame atRect:frame];
}
- (UIImage *)applyLightEffectAtFrame:(CGRect)frame
{
UIImage *blurredFrame = [[self croppedImageAtFrame:frame] applyLightEffect];
return [self addImageToImage:blurredFrame atRect:frame];
}
- (UIImage *)applyExtraLightEffectAtFrame:(CGRect)frame
{
UIImage *blurredFrame = [[self croppedImageAtFrame:frame] applyExtraLightEffect];
return [self addImageToImage:blurredFrame atRect:frame];
}
- (UIImage *)applyDarkEffectAtFrame:(CGRect)frame
{
UIImage *blurredFrame = [[self croppedImageAtFrame:frame] applyDarkEffect];
return [self addImageToImage:blurredFrame atRect:frame];
}
- (UIImage *)applyTintEffectWithColor:(UIColor *)tintColor atFrame:(CGRect)frame
{
UIImage *blurredFrame = [[self croppedImageAtFrame:frame] applyTintEffectWithColor:tintColor];
return [self addImageToImage:blurredFrame atRect:frame];
}
- (UIImage *)applyBlurWithRadius:(CGFloat)blurRadius
tintColor:(UIColor *)tintColor
saturationDeltaFactor:(CGFloat)saturationDeltaFactor
maskImage:(UIImage *)maskImage
atFrame:(CGRect)frame
{
return [self applyBlurWithRadius:blurRadius iterationsCount:3 tintColor:tintColor saturationDeltaFactor:saturationDeltaFactor maskImage:maskImage atFrame:frame];
}
- (UIImage *)applyBlurWithRadius:(CGFloat)blurRadius
iterationsCount:(NSInteger)iterationsCount
tintColor:(UIColor *)tintColor
saturationDeltaFactor:(CGFloat)saturationDeltaFactor
maskImage:(UIImage *)maskImage
atFrame:(CGRect)frame
{
UIImage *blurredFrame = [[self croppedImageAtFrame:frame] applyBlurWithRadius:blurRadius iterationsCount:iterationsCount tintColor:tintColor saturationDeltaFactor:saturationDeltaFactor maskImage:maskImage];
return [self addImageToImage:blurredFrame atRect:frame];
}
@end
